Relational Algebra - PowerPoint PPT Presentation. To view this presentation, youll need to enable Flash.37 Division Operation Notation r ? s. Suited to queries that include the phrase for all. Let r and s be relations on schemas R and S respectively where. In the previous chapter, we introduced relational algebra as a fundamental model of relational database manipulation.6.2. Division. As the name of this operation implies, it involves dividing one relation by another. v Result relation can be the input for another relational algebra operation! (Operator composition.)Database Management Systems 3ed, R. Ramakrishnan and J. Gehrke. 12. Division. v Not supported as a primitive operator, but useful for expressing queries like Relational Algebra: Summary. Operators 3 Selection 3 Projection 3 Union, Intersection, Dierence 3 Cartesian Product 3 Join 3 Division. The algebra has played a central role in the relational model: algebraic operations characterize high-level set-at-a-time access.
Relational Algebra Domain: set of relations Basic operators: select, project, union, set difference, select project union difference Cartesian product Derived operators: set intersection, division, joinWe are always happy to assist you. Relation Algebra Ppt. by santosh-shivrajsingh-chowhan. v Result relation can be the input for another relational algebra operation!13. Division. v Not supported as a primitive operator, but useful for expressing queries like: Find sailors who have reserved all boats. v Let A have 2 fields, x and y B have only field y 3 Division Operation Suited to queries that include the phrase for all. Let r and s be relations on schemas R and S respectively R (A 1, , A m, B 1, , B n ) S (B 1, , B n ) The result of r s is a relation on schema R S (A 1Chapter 3 : Relational Model. Relational Algebra Dashiell Fryer. Result relation can be the input for another relational algebra operation !12. Division. Not supported as a primitive operator, but useful for expressing queries like: Find sailors who have reserved all boats. Let A have 2 fields, x and y B have only field y Someone suggested using the division operation of relational algebra but did not provide how to do it in Oracle. So I started with the Wikipedia link he provided to solve the problem in sql. Here are the tables Define the Join , Intersection, and Division operations in terms of these five basic operations. 2.
Discuss the differences between Solution Preview : Answer: 1) Define the five basic relational algebra operations. Division operation is expressed by other operations of RA 20.02.2016461.31 Кб4Lecture 06E-Relational Algebra.ppt. Also have Join, Intersection, and Division operations, which can be expressed in terms of 5 basic operations.Aggregation is not possible in (pure) relational algebra (or in relationally complete languages in general) However, convenient to extend RA with operators for aggregation, duplicate Relational Algebra: More operational, very useful for representing execution plans. Chapter 6 The Relational Algebra and Relational Calculus PowerPoint PPT Presentation Ranges over a particular database relation. Satisfy COND(t) Division Operator. Given relations r(R) and s(S), such that S R, r s is the largest relation t(R-S) such that txsr. E.g. then.q May use variable in subsequent expressions. Extended Relational-Algebra -Operations. Relational Algebra Relational algebra operations work on one or more relations to define another relation without changing the original relations. Also have Join, Intersection, and Division operations, which can be expressed in terms of 5 basic operations. Relational algebra division takes a set of relations (A,B), and returns the set of A such that there is a relation between A and all members of a given subset of Bs. For example, in the paper you linked, a1 and a3 are the only As that have a relation to b2 and b3. Concept of Division Operation. To ask your doubts on this topic and much more, click on this Direct Link: http://www.techtud.com/video-lecture/lecture- division IMPORTANT LINKS: 1) Official Website: http://www.techtud.com/ 2) Virtual GATE: http://virtualgate.in/login/index.php Both of the above Relational Algebra Syntax and Semantics Relational Algebra (RA) as a semantically well defined applicative Relational Algebra Division VHS PDF Relational Algebra Relational Calculus SQL NYU nyu edu RelationalAlgebradivision operation in sql with example. all in relational algebra. Relational Algebra — 41. Example of Division. Assume. Take(x,y) - "student x has taken course y"A/B x(A) - x((x(A) B) - A) This means that division does not extend the expressiveness of Relational Algebra, but it is a convenient operation to use in many situations. Division Operation in Relational Algebra | Database Management System - Продолжительность: 6:39 Techtud 34 618 просмотров.Relational Algebra Exercises - Продолжительность: 11:57 Ubaldo Quevedo 58 554 просмотра. Relational Algebra Overview (continued). The algebra operations thus produce new relations. l These can be further manipulated using operations of the same algebra .Example of DIVISION. Recap of Relational Algebra Operations. Relational algebra, first created by Edgar F. Codd while at IBM, is a family of algebras with a well-founded semantics used for modelling the data stored in relational databases, and defining queries on it. Relational Algebra Operations. Below are fundamental operations that are "complete".Division. Goal: Produce the tuples in one relation, r, that match all tuples in another relation, s. Assuming no foreign key constraint on attribute branch from R1 to R2. Then Query: customers who have an account in all branches of bank described in R2. O/P should be: Raju radha. When R2 is empty. O/P should be all actname present in R1. A relational algebra operation operates on one or more relations and results in a new relation, which can be further manipulated using operations of the same algebra. A relational algebra expression is a sequence of relational algebra operations. Division Operator in DBMS Relational Algebra with Example in English, Hindi for students of IP University Delhi and Other Universities, Engineering, MCA, BCA, B.Sc, M.Sc Colleges.It discusses the mechanics of the divide operation in relational algebra. This document answer a very common question related to the emulation of division operation from relational algebra using SQL. Despite how commonly its used, most of the RDBMs dont support division operation out of the box - PowerPoint PPT Presentation.Relational Algebra Division. 336 - Division By Riham ELSAADANY 1 Queson: select sid of the students that are enrolled in all courses. Let R(A,B) and S(B) be two relations. Division should find all values of A in R that are connected with all values of B (in S). Think ABdiv BA. Question 1: Yes. SQL itself is not particularly difficult to grasp, yet compared to relational algebra, the division operation is much more complex. In relational algebra, there is a division operator, which has no direct equivalent in SQL. Relational Division in SQL The Easy Way | Gregor Ulm — 29 Dec 2012 I recently studied SQL as part of an introductory course on databases. SQL itself is not particularly difficult to grasp, yet compared to relational algebra, the division operation is much more complex. Alg There exists a relational algebra What is an algebra? What most of us know as Algebr The Relatio What operation Copyright 200 Copyright 200 Algebra of What does this Algebra consist of? Slide 1 Relational Algebra Lecture 2 Slide 2 Relational Model Basic Notions Fundamental Relational Algebra Operations Additional Relational Algebra Operations Extended RelationalSlide 37. Division Operation Suited to queries that include the phrase for all. DBMS - Formal Definition of Domain Relational Calculus. DBMS - Select Operation in Relational Algebra.DBMS - Deletion Operation on Database Using Relational Algebra. Theoretical: 1. Relational Algebra 2. Relational Calculus a. Tuple Relational Calculus (TRC) b. Domain Relational Calculus (DRC).? CSCI1270, Lecture 2. Division Adds No Power. Definition in terms of the basic algebra operation Let r(R) and s(S) be relations, and let S R. На сайте onlinemusic.com.ua вы можете скачать Division Operation In Relational Algebra Database Management System. Relational algebra division takes a set of relations (A,B), and returns the set of A such that there is a relation between A and all members of a given subset of Bs. For example, in the paper you linked, a1 and a3 are the only As that have a relation to b2 and b3. WordPress Shortcode. Link. Intersection operation in relational algebra.PROJECT operation in Relation Algebra. Techtud Network. Database Design Techniques. Basic Relational Algebra Operations. Basic Operation: Projection.Relational Calculus: Summary. Practice with relational algebra. Division Operation in RA A/B. Example of division. Division is considered the most challenging of the eight operators. Dened using three operators (, , and ) and six operations Based on nding values that are not answers NotFIE 2003 p.
11/33. Division in Relational Algebra (cont.) All possible snopno pairings can be generated easily: sno (). Relational Algebra Operations. Projection and Selection Set Operations Joins Division. Tuple Relational Calculus.14. Relational algebra includes the standard set. operations: Union, . Relational Algebra. Domain: set of relations Basic operators: select, project, union, set. difference, Cartesian product Derived operators: set intersection, division, join Procedural: Relational expression specifies query. relation algebra operation - Free download as Powerpoint Presentation (. ppt), PDF File (.pdf), Text File (.txt) or view presentation slides online.There are four special relational operators: (i) (ii) (iii) (iv). Selection Projection Join Division. The Relational Algebra - PowerPoint PPT Presentation. By charles-crawford.1 Relational Algebra Operations From Set Theory UNION INTERSECTION MINUS CARTESIAN OPERATION 2 Binary Relational Operations JOIN DIVISION. What is Relational Algebra? An algebra whose operands are relations or variables that represent relations.Core Relational Algebra. Union, intersection, and difference. Usual set operations, but both operands must have the same relation schema. Some other operations appear very frequently. So they deserve to have their own operators. Join Division. Every query that can be expressed in relational algebra can also be expressed in relational calculus. Operations in the Relational Data Model are defined by Relational Algebra. Relational Algebra is not based on the attributes, but rather on the order of values (components) in the tuple. There are five basic operations  Analogy between Relational Algebra and Arithmetic: Arithmetic is the elementary branch of mathematics that deals with study of numbers and properties of operations on them, like addition, subtraction, multiplication, and division. Concept of Division Operation. To ask your doubts on this topic and much more, click on this Direct Link Extended Relational Algebra Operations. GENERALIZED PROJECTION: - It extends the projection operation by allowing arithmetic functions to be used in projection list.The tutorial is very helpful. I have some doubt about the division operation.